The fault detection and isolation method based on bond graph for nuclear reactor with pressurized water is introduced in this paper. using a knowledge representation of bond graph modeling, which includes system structural, functional and behavioral information and there relation. the main objective developed in this paper is to find a graphic technique for supervision of the industrial systems. the importance of this method is much apparent when it is about a complex system such as the nuclear reactor with pressurized water. in this case the analytical approach is heavy and does not give a fast idea on the evolution of the system. the simulation demonstrates that the bond graph fault diagnosis method is effective, corrective and flexible
